I did learn one thing: A top 3 PPV for a company needs better commentary and a better venue. If they could have went on the road, got a venue that could hold 4 or 5 thousand people, and pack it the PPV would have gone from a really solid and enjoyable 3 stars to a 4 star PPV.
You don't notice how much commentary and crowd adds or detracts to a PPV until you see Impact do a nice PPV to 1000 people just barely giving a damn. Lockdown, Slammiversary, Hard Justice and Bound for Glory should NEVER be in the Impact Zone.
One of the first orders of business should be finding, at a minimum, a quality 3rd man in the commentary booth, if not firing both Tazz and Tenay and starting fresh with a new 3 man crew.
